What Is Hairline Advancement?

Hairline advancement is a surgical procedure designed to reposition the hairline forward, reducing forehead height and improving facial balance. It’s typically performed through an incision at the natural hairline, allowing the scalp to be advanced and excess forehead skin to be removed. The incision is carefully closed using refined suturing techniques, resulting in a well-camouflaged scar within the hair-bearing scalp.

Benefits of Hairline Lowering

Hairline advancement can help:

  • Improve facial proportions by reducing forehead height and creating a balance between the upper, middle, and lower thirds of the face.
  • Enhance a youthful appearance by softening strong or elongated features.
  • Increase confidence in professional and social situations by aligning your appearance with your self-image.
  • Offer hairstyle flexibility by allowing you to wear bangs or pulled-back styles more confidently.
  • Conceal forehead irregularities such as bulges or asymmetry that can draw unwanted attention.

Who Is a Candidate for Hairline Advancement?

You may be a good candidate if you:

  • Have a naturally high or receding hairline
  • Possess good scalp flexibility and adequate hair density
  • Are in overall good health
  • Have no personal or family history of significant hair loss

During your consultation, Dr. DeBusk will assess your facial anatomy, hairline position, and scalp laxity to determine whether hairline lowering suits you.

What to Expect: Hairline Advancement Surgery

1. Consultation & Planning

Dr. DeBusk will discuss your goals, review your health history, and design a surgical plan tailored to your facial features and desired outcome.

2. Anesthesia

The procedure is performed under general anesthesia or local anesthesia with sedation, depending on your treatment plan.

3. Surgical Technique

An incision is placed along the hairline and customized to your growth pattern. The scalp is gently lifted and repositioned forward to reduce the forehead height. A strip of excess skin is removed, and the incision is meticulously closed to ensure the most seamless result possible.

4. Duration

The surgery typically takes 1–2 hours, but the total time may vary if combined with other procedures.

Recovery & Results

Most patients return to work within 5–7 days, though strenuous activity should be avoided for two weeks. Temporary swelling, bruising, or numbness at the incision site is common and usually resolves within a few weeks.

As the hair grows through the incision, the scar becomes well-camouflaged. Final results take about 6 months to settle fully. Hairline advancement is permanent, though future hair thinning from age or genetics may affect the long-term appearance.

Hairline Advancement FAQ

How long does hairline advancement surgery take?

Most procedures take 1–2 hours, depending on the extent of adjustment and whether additional treatments are included.

Is the procedure painful?

No, the procedure itself is not painful. Dr. DeBusk uses anesthesia to keep you comfortable, and most patients manage postoperative discomfort with OTC pain relievers after a few days.

Can men get hairline lowering?

Yes, men without a personal or family history of male pattern baldness may be excellent candidates.

Can I have this surgery if I’m experiencing hair thinning?

It depends on the severity of hair loss. Dr. DeBusk will evaluate your scalp health and recommend the best approach.

Will I have a visible scar?

Dr. DeBusk places the incision at the hairline and uses careful suturing to minimize visibility. Over time, hair grows through the scar, helping conceal it.

How long do results last?

Hairline advancement results are permanent, though future hair thinning may affect the appearance over time.

Can I combine this with a brow lift or eyelid surgery?

Yes, combining procedures can deliver more comprehensive facial rejuvenation. Dr. DeBusk will customize a treatment plan based on your goals.

Are there risks involved?

Risks may include infection, bleeding, temporary numbness, or scarring. During your consultation, Dr. DeBusk will review all risks and safety protocols
